  • Get rid of the torque management and the torque loss would be insignificant. Also adding increased intake flow without a major increase in exhuast flow won't produce much power. It won't breathe in as much if it can't exhale it all.

    Gotta have a balance. Plus the stock intake is pretty adequate for most power increases anyway. Once you get a good cam, big nice high flow exhaust then an intake would make a huge difference.

  • wait a second, you have tock headers, you still have the cat. converter in, and just this cat back exhuast with the tips?. that sounds awesome. I have stock eveything with a flo-pro cat back exhaust system and it doesn't sound that good, ....does the size of the tips make a difference?

  • Yep, stock manifold and cat. The length of the tip will make more of a difference than the diameter. A larger diameter will make it have a little deeper tone, while a long tip will give you more of a "hollow" sound. So I went with a medium length and large diameter (4") tip
